Abstract
We propose multiplier-free realizations for FIR multirate converters. Radix-r signed digit number representation and periodically time-varyi ng (PTV) coefficients are used to obtain multiplier-free realizations. The PTV coefficients, together with one hold-and-scale unit at the in put and one scale-add-downsample unit at the output, are utilized effe ctively to distribute the required computations to the extent that coe fficients are highly simplified. The coefficients in the realizations are designed to take values from either the ternary set (0. +/- 1) or the quinary set (0. +/- 1, +/- 2). Their values can be easily obtained by mapping from the target filter coefficients using a radix-r signed -digit number representation. We show that fairly high precision can b e achieved by these realizations.
